📋 Description

• Prepare and draft probate petitions, pleadings, inventories, accountings, fiduciary documents, and related court submissions.

• Oversee probate matters from the initiation of the estate to final distribution and closure.

• Create and revise estate planning documents, which include wills, trusts, powers of attorney, healthcare directives, and associated materials.

• Draft correspondence, engagement letters, and communications for clients.

• Collaborate with clients, beneficiaries, fiduciaries, financial institutions, title companies, and court officials.

• Track court deadlines and ensure the maintenance of accurate case calendars.

• Organize and manage electronic client files and legal documentation.

• Assist attorneys in gathering estate assets, preparing inventories, and organizing necessary supporting documents.

• Schedule client meetings and support attorney calendar management.

• Uphold strict confidentiality while demonstrating exceptional attention to detail.
